console
var vm = new Vue({
el: '#app',
data: {
loginType: 'username'
},
methods: {
switchLoginType : function () {
if( this.loginType == 'username' ) {
this.loginType = 'email'
} else {
this.loginType = 'username'
}
}
}
})
<script src="https://unpkg.com/vue"></script>
<div id="app">
<template v-if="loginType === 'username'">
<label>Username: </label>
<input placeholder="Enter your username" key="username-input">
</template>
<template v-else>
<label>Email: </label>
<input placeholder="Enter your email address" key="email-input">
</template>
<br/>
<button v-on:click="switchLoginType">切换登录</button>
</div>
body,td,th {color: #DDDDDD}